Exodus 12:12-13
“For I will pass through the land of Egypt this night, and will smite all the firstborn in the land of Egypt, both man and beast; and against all the gods of Egypt I will execute judgment: I am the Lord.”
“And the blood shall be to you for a token upon the houses where ye are: and when I see the blood, I will pass over you, and the plague shall not be upon you to destroy you, when I smite the land of Egypt.”

The angels of God went through the land of Egypt and smote all the first born as God had commanded them. As they went door to door they did not spare the good and kind people. The angels were not concerned about how truthful a person was or how diligently they served God, whether a person is worthy or unworthy in some way. The only thing that mattered was the blood of the lamb on the upper, lower and the two side posts of the door. When there was blood, the angels passed over and that house was safe. However, when there was no blood, the angels went into that house and killed the first born with the sword with no mercy. People generally think that if they live as good people, help others or do many good works, God will be pleased with them. If that was the truth, then everybody would go to heaven. Because who in the world does not think that they are a good person? Satan deceives us into thinking that it is about our actions and about being good to be accepted by God. That is not what the Bible is telling us. The only thing that was going to saved a house from destruction in Exodus chapter 12 was the blood. The blood of the lamb represents the blood of Jesus. The blood of Jesus that has paid the price for all of our sins.

‭‭I Corinthians‬ ‭6:10-11‬
nor thieves, nor covetous, nor drunkards, nor revilers, nor extortioners will inherit the kingdom of God. And such were some of you. But you were washed, but you were sanctified, but you were justified in the name of the Lord Jesus and by the Spirit of our God.”

Yes, we all have sinned. Therefore, God will not allow us inherit his kingdom. Then in verse 11 it says, "BUT we were washed, BUT we were sanctified, BUT we were justified!" How? In the name of? Yes, that is right, in the name of Jesus Christ our Lord and savior and by the spirit of our God, the one who created the heavens and the earth, and all that exist in it. Those who believe that through the blood of Jesus Christ on the cross washed away all of their sins will not be destroyed but have everlasting life. The Word of God is so amazing, full of grace and truth. God wants us to believe in his Words and that is it everyone. God is not asking us to make some great sacrifice for him or do something great for him. God wants to bestow his mercy and his grace upon us and that is why He wants us to believe in him, for our well being and our benefit. This is the heart that God has towards each and every single one of us who chooses to believe in him. For us to believe in God, we must put aside our thoughts and accept his Words into our hearts just as it is written. If we can do that, the amazing works of God will start to take place in our lives.

Thank you for reading this message.

Romans 3:21-31 KJV
21But now the righteousness of God without the law is manifested, being witnessed by the law and the prophets; 22Even the righteousness of God which is by faith of Jesus Christ unto all and upon all them that believe: for there is no difference: 23For all have sinned, and come short of the glory of God; 24Being justified freely by his grace through the redemption that is in Christ Jesus: 25Whom God hath set forth to be a propitiation through faith in his blood, to declare his righteousness for the remission of sins that are past, through the forbearance of God; 26To declare, I say, at this time his righteousness: that he might be just, and the justifier of him which believeth in Jesus.
27Where is boasting then? It is excluded. By what law? of works? Nay: but by the law of faith. 28Therefore we conclude that a man is justified by faith without the deeds of the law. 29Is he the God of the Jews only? is he not also of the Gentiles? Yes, of the Gentiles also: 30Seeing it is one God, which shall justify the circumcision by faith, and uncircumcision through faith.
31Do we then make void the law through faith? God forbid: yea, we establish the law.
